问题标签 [personalization]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
302 浏览

asp.net - ASP.NET Web 部件 - 不存储在 cookie 中

最近我正在阅读MCTS ASP.NET 3.5 考试准备书。我完成了有关 Web 部件的课程。作者说,用户个性化存储在数据库中,并通过网络浏览器中的 cookie 进行跟踪。

我检查了数据库 - 它就在那里。

然而,个性化信息似乎与 cookie 有关。它可以跨多个浏览器识别。我什至尝试删除所有 cookie,并且 webparts 状态在浏览器中是相同的。

你知道为什么会这样吗?如果没有 cookie,它是如何工作的?

0 投票
5 回答
490 浏览

php - 如何实现个性化的事件流?

我将在一个非政府组织的灵感网站上工作,我希望实现某种 Facebook 式的事件流,例如“迈克尔推荐苹果派”、“约翰评论巧克力蛋糕”、“< em>Caramel fudge 是 Alice 8 小时前发布的”等。

问题是这些活动是基于兴趣的,所以有人只对焦糖和樱桃感兴趣,不应该看到苹果派或巧克力蛋糕。对此有很多排列方式,动态生成用户的个性化事件流意味着一些相当昂贵的数据库查询。

所以我的想法是通过在动作事件发生时进行某种后台处理来预先生成接收用户和发布事件(可能是一个简单的 SQL JOIN 表)之间的关系。

权衡数百个用户的偏好与一个事件所需的工作必然是大量的,因此它不能作为触发工作的 POST 请求的一部分来完成,所以我必须在一个不同的过程。我目前正在为这项任务寻找Gearman,但我非常愿意接受建议。

我不是在找人为我做我的工作,但如果有人以前有过建造这类东西的经验,我很想听听你的想法。

0 投票
2 回答
604 浏览

grails - 如何在具有自定义外观的单个 grails 应用程序中处理多个客户?

我的应用程序需要在运行时支持多个客户。它们都将显示相同的数据,使用相同的控制器、服务,但具有不同的布局、css 和图像。

我的基本思路如下:

1) 有一个过滤器来验证并在会话中设置一个配置值 2) 我的控制器代码将按照以下方式调用一些东西:render(view:"/${session.userContext}/test/test")

所以对于 customer1,我们将渲染:views/customer1/test/test.gsp

理想情况下,我希望在 /views/customer1/ 目录中拥有所有自定义视图和布局,但站点网格在 /views/layouts 目录中查找布局,但我找不到解决方法。从这个意义上说,解决方案有点笨拙,因为我没有得到我想要的隔离级别。

理想的情况是,如果我可以在运行时设置 grails 渲染方法的根,例如,而不是从视图开始,查看 views/customer1 唉,我不知道如何做到这一点,但他似乎是最聪明的解决方案。

任何帮助将不胜感激。

干杯,

加夫

0 投票
1 回答
658 浏览

java - 网页的个性化是如何发生的?

我只是想知道网页的个性化是如何发生的?网页的状态如何保存在数据库中?它使用哪个字段?我使用过 Asp.net Membership,在 Asp.Net 中它非常简单,只需拖放即可看到神奇之处。但遗憾的是我正在使用 Java,我想在 Java 中实现这个概念。如何才能做到这一点?其背后的基本思想是什么?并且数据库中的哪个字段可以保存这些信息,当然varchar不能:p

0 投票
1 回答
2088 浏览

jquery - ASP.NET MVC、JQUERY Portlet 和个性化

是否有任何示例/链接/想法用于使用 jquery portlet 和 asp.net 个性化提供程序实现 asp.net mvc 应用程序?欢迎所有想法/想法/反馈

0 投票
2 回答
288 浏览

architecture - 对于多租户系统,我缺少哪些个性化技术?

大家好,我正在撰写一篇关于多租户网络信息系统中的个性化的科学论文。

我的问题是我是否缺少以下列表中的个性化技术:

第一个个性化是模型更改,其中底层(数据)模型被调整以适应租户的需求。典型的变化从向对象添加属性到向现有模型完全添加实体和关系不等。工业应用程序的一个示例是 SalesForce,其中可以将实体添加到任何模型,例如特定领域的实体。SalesForce 的可变性是在架构设计时引入的,并且可以在运行时绑定。

第二种个性化类型是视图更改,其中视图基于每个租户进行更改。典型的变化从特定于租户的徽标到完成不同的界面和模板。工业应用的一个例子是内容管理系统 Wordpress,其中可以在运行时创建不同的模板来显示特定于租户的内容视图。

控制器变更是第三种个性化类型,控制器对不同的租户做出不同的响应,并基于相同的行为,以不同的方式通过信息系统引导他们。工业应用程序的一个示例是 Microsoft CRM 的在线多租户版本,它使租户能够为最终用户创建特定的工作流。

第四种个性化类型是系统连接器更改,其中连接到另一个系统的扩展是可变的,以便能够连接到提供类似功能的不同信息系统。一个例子可能是两个租户想要验证他们的用户而不让他们第二次输入他们的凭据,基于两个不同的用户管理系统。

最后,第五类个性化是系统组件变更,其中相似的功能集由不同的组件提供,这些组件是根据租户的需求进行选择的。系统组件更改的一个实际用途是 Facebook,一个社交网站,它使最终用户能够安装来自 Facebook 和第三方的组件以获得更多功能。

随意发表评论。我希望这个问题不会超出 stackoverflow.com 的范围。根据您的回答,我将在文章中确认 Stackoverflow 站点 :-)。

0 投票
1 回答
125 浏览

java - 为 Java ME 创建个性化控件

我开始使用 Java ME 为移动设备开发电子书阅读器,但是对于要显示图书的控件,我需要一个个性化的控件。为此,我首先需要知道如何做,以解决我的需求。

然后我需要知道如何像使用 Visual Basic 一样进行个性化控制。

PS:我想做一个个性化 TextBox的,在某些部分可以是粗体,斜体,下划线,支持主题(如编辑,MS-DOS文本编辑器)和许多其他使电子书比简单的更好阅读的东西纯文本

0 投票
1 回答
832 浏览

asp.net - ASP.Net MVC 中的个性化——友好的 URL 和皮肤

我还没有深入研究 ASP.Net MVC 中友好 URL 的自定义生成,我想知道是否有人有建议。例如,如果 John Smith 要在 www.example.com 上创建一个帐户,我希望他的主页显示为 www.example.com/JohnSmith——以及让他选择 URL 的选项。理想的情况是在我不干预路线图的情况下发生这种情况。

另外,有没有人有关于根据 URL 自定义 MVC 站点的好方法的指南?同样,使用 example.com,我希望 John 为他的主页选择一个颜色主题和徽标,然后相应地应用它。

感谢您的提示和建议。

0 投票
6 回答
776 浏览

asp.net-mvc - 我应该如何在 ASP.Net MVC 站点中进行身份验证?

我有一个需要身份验证的区域的站点。现在,我在该区域的所有控制器上使用角色属性,并运行查询以检索该用户 ID 及其所有设置。

每次加载该区域的控制器时,我都在检索用户 ID 和设置,这对我来说似乎是一种代码或设计气味?我不确定我是否应该使用会话,或者 ASP.Net MVC 2.0 是否提供了一些独特的方法来处理这个问题。另一个问题是安全性。

总的来说,我真的不知道该转向哪个方向。设计方面,我希望用户登录到该区域时只检索一次用户 ID 和设置。现在,每次控制器加载时我都会获取 userId,然后如果需要,我也会每次都查询数据库以获取它们的设置。

0 投票
1 回答
387 浏览

.net - 我可以在自定义 .net 应用程序中使用手写个性化吗

Windows Vista 和 7 都包含个性化手写识别的能力。您可以训练平板电脑识别您的特定风格。

我知道本机 Windows 平板电脑输入面板 (TIP) 使用个性化,操作系统的手写控件。

.NET SDK 是否提供对此个性化数据的访问,以便我的 .net 应用程序可以将其用于应用程序中基于墨迹的控件?